Betty Jane Meyer, age 89, of Two Rivers passed away Sunday, February 26, 2023, at Frontida Assisted Living, Manitowoc. Betty was born December 23, 1933 in the Town of Two Creeks, daughter of the late Joseph and Eleanore (Daul) Glaser.

She was a graduate of Washington High School with the Class of 1951. On November 9, 1957 she was united in marriage to Henry "Hank" Meyer at Holy Redeemer Catholic Church, Two Rivers. He preceded her in death on January 7, 2019.

Betty was a RN, graduating from Holy Family School of Nursing in 1954. She worked for University Hospital, Madison, Holy Family Memorial Hospital and lastly worked for Dr. Mark Herring's office before her retirement. She was a Volunteer for hospice with Holy Family Memorial Hospital and as a volunteer for St. Peter the Fisherman in many different areas. Mary appreciated and really enjoyed working all of them. She was a former member of Holy Innocent Catholic Church. Betty enjoyed reading, volunteer activities, book club, keeping close to her many friends (who were like sisters to her) from nursing school. She enjoyed family, friends and especially her children, grandchildren and great grandchildren.
